    Paperback. Condition: new. Paperback. Sometime around 1200 BC, every major civilization in the eastern Mediterranean either collapsed or was catastrophically weakened. The Hittite Empire vanished. Mycenaean Greece went dark. Ugarit burned and was never reoccupied. Egypt survived the Sea Peoples but never recovered its Bronze Age power. Trade networks connecting three continents went silent. Writing systems were lost. The most connected civilization the world had ever seen fell apart within decades.Nobody knows why.Not for lack of trying. The theories include drought, earthquakes, Sea Peoples invasions, systems collapse, internal revolt, trade disruption, epidemic disease, and military revolution. Each explains some of the evidence. None explains all of it.The Bronze Age Collapse investigates the question the way it deserves to be investigated: evidence first, theory second. The Amarna Letters that document the diplomatic system at its height. The Pylos tablets that record a kingdom preparing for a maritime threat it could not survive. Ammurapi's final letter from Ugarit, describing enemy ships and burning cities. The Medinet Habu inscriptions where Ramesses III claimed victory over the Sea Peoples-inscriptions that Donald Redford warns are political rhetoric, not military reporting. The dendrochronological evidence from Sturt Manning's team pinpointing a severe three-year drought in the Hittite heartland around 1198-1196 BC.And the corrective the field needed: Jesse Millek's 2023 reassessment demonstrating that 61% of the destructions scholars had attributed to the collapse were misdated, assumed on thin evidence, or never happened at all.This is the book Eric Cline's readers want next.
